I thought years ago that sells commissions were too high.
I always wondered why I had them calves for a year, from birth to sell as 7 weights, and for every 20 I sold the sale barn got one. They only took care of the calf for 5 or 6 hours. It was about 5% comission then.
Seems like a lot to me as well, but the sale barns are all the same around here.
So what's a guy to do other than sell private. Which I did a few times.
